Implementation of a reserved lane for buses, taxis and carpools on Louis-Hyppolite-Lafontaine corridor, beginning July 13

Montréal, July 9, 2020 – The Société de transport de Montréal (STM) is announcing that, beginning July 13, it will implement a reserved lane for buses, taxis and carpools on Louis-Hyppolite-Lafontaine Boulevard, between Highway 40 and Curatteau Street, in the Anjou and Mercier-Hochelaga-Maisonneuve boroughs. The reserved lane currently located between Des Roseraies Boulevard and Curatteau Street will also have its hours of operation extended.

At a total length of 2.01 km, this new reserved lane will be in operation Monday to Friday from 3 p.m. to 7:30 p.m. southbound. Along with other bus priority measures being implemented on Louis-Hyppolite-Lafontaine Boulevard, it will improve travel times and have a positive impact on some 16,500 trips daily. Of these trips, 4,000 are taken mainly during the afternoon rush hour, on bus lines 18 Beaubien, 428 Express Parcs industriels de l'Est, 432 Express Lacordaire and 444 Express Cégep Marie-Victorin.

This work is made possible through funding from the Ministère des Transports du Québec.
